Language skills and earnings among legalized aliens
Abstract:
"This paper uses the data on males and females from the 1989 [U.S.] Legalized Population Survey (LPS), a sample of aliens granted amnesty under 1986 Immigration Reform and Control Act, to analyse English language proficiency and earnings.... English language proficiency is greater for those with more schooling, who immigrated at a younger age, who have been in the United States longer, with a more continuos stay, and who have less access to other origin language speakers where they live. Earnings are higher by about 8% for men and 17% for women who are proficient in both speaking and reading English, compared to those lacking both skills."
